Главная страница


ru.linux

 
 - RU.LINUX ---------------------------------------------------------------------
 From : Kirill Frolov                        2:5030/827.2   19 Feb 2004  08:10:53
 To : Stas Baldin
 Subject : Re: dosemu 1.2.0
 -------------------------------------------------------------------------------- 
 
 
 On Wed, 18 Feb 04 12:10:14 +0300, Stas Baldin wrote:
 
  KF>> d:\autoexec.bat d:
  SB> Это у тебя зачем? (забыл дос совершенно)
 
    Это чтобы сказать HАСТОЯЩЕМУ ДОСУ, на каком диске он живёт. Дело в
 том, что при загрузке Linux и Windows-NT он оказывается всё время в
 разных местах...
 
 >>> config.sys
 
 DEVICE=C:\DOS\HIMEM.SYS
 DOS=HIGH,UMB,AUTO
 Country=007,866,C:\DOS\country.sys
 DEVICE=C:\DOS\EMM386.EXE
 DEVICE=C:\DOS\VIDE-CDD.SYS /D:MSCD001
 DEVICE=C:\DOS\ANSI.SYS
 SHELL=c:\command.com CON /P /E:2048 /U:255 /MSG /Kc:\autoexec.bat
 
 >                            ^^^^^^
 >   вот это важно -- иначе все переменные не умещаются 
 
 >>> autoexec.bat:
 
 set d=%1
 if "%1"=="WINNT" goto winnt
 if "%1"=="c:" goto setenv
 if "%1"=="d:" goto setenv
 if "%1"=="e:" goto setenv
 if "%1"=="f:" goto setenv
 
 :loaddrv
 
 if EXIST c:\dos\mscdex.exe loadhigh c:\dos\mscdex.exe /d:mscd001 /l:i
 if EXIST c:\dos\amouse.com loadhigh c:\dos\amouse.com
 set TEMP=C:\TEMP
 set TMP=%TEMP%
 deltree /y C:\RECYCLED > nul
 deltree /y %TEMP% > nul
 mkdir %TEMP%
 
 set d=c:
 
 :setenv
 %d%:
 cd \
 call env.bat
 
 doskey /file:%d%\dos\doskey.ini /insert
 goto exit
 
 :winnt
 set d=c:
 call c:\env.bat
 start winfile
 
 :exit
 >>> env.bat:
 
 rem NOTE: %d% is the "DOS" drive letter
 
 set PATH=%PATH%;%d%\DOS;%d%\VC;%d%\vc\qview
 
 rem ****** Python installation *************
 set PYTHONCASEOK=yes
 set PYTHONHOME=%d%/PYTHON
 set PYTHONPATH=%d%/PYTHON/LIB/PYTHON2.2
 set PATH=%PATH%;%d%\python\bin
 
 rem ****** VIsual Impruved *******
 set PATH=%PATH%;%d%\vc\vim61
 set VIM=%d%\vc\vim61
 set VIMRUNTIME=%d%\vc\vim61
 
   ... ну и так далее ...
  KF>> Hа диске D: (каталог /dos) расположен настоящий полноценный
  KF>> DOS 7.xx (от Windows-95).
  SB> Пока поставил от w98, просто не могу сообразить где взять-то dos от win95?
 
    Очевидно, в дистрибутиве W'95. Кстати, в W'98 уже другой DOS, худший...
 
  SB> Hу и русификация пока не заработала.
 
    Шрифт нужно установить, и всё!  Шрифт должен быть для X-Window
 доступный и в файле конфигурации dosemu прописан:
 
 $ xlsfonts -display :0.0 | grep vga
 vga
 vga
 vga11x19
 vga11x19
 
 >>> из dosemu.conf:
 
 $_X_font = "vga_cyr8x16"  # basename from /usr/X11R6/lib/X11/fonts/misc/*
       # (without extension) e.g. "vga"
   Клавиатура русифицируется keyrus.com запущенном внутри DOSEMU. Hу или
 стандартным для DOS способом... памяти займёт больше и раскладка
 уродская -- ЙЦУКЕH. 
 --- [ZX]
  * Origin: pgp: 0D00 1E54 41D1 9753 3F41 40F7 4BBA 050B 30E8 0E4 (2:5030/827.2)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 Re: dosemu 1.2.0   Kirill Frolov   19 Feb 2004 08:10:53 
 Re: dosemu 1.2.0   Rostislav Homickiy   22 Feb 2004 00:17:13 
 Re: dosemu 1.2.0   Kirill Frolov   23 Feb 2004 12:28:38 
Архивное /ru.linux/38336ce6795f.html, оценка 1 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ional